Rivals Football Camp Series Is Coming To Fort Mill

YORK, S.C. — The Rival Football Camp Series is coming to York County, S.C. on April 21st and 22nd, 2018.

Presented by Rivals.com, Next College Student Athlete (NCSA), and Adidas, the Rivals Camp Series gives high school football players the chance to showcase their skills and build a free verified NCSA and Rivals profile to use in their college recruiting.

Rivals Camp Series will take place at Nation Ford High School in Fort Mill, SC. Registration will begin at 8:30 a.m. and close at 1:00 p.m.

On April 21, the free Rivals Adizero Combine will utilize precision physical measurement and training equipment across a series of drills to assess each athlete’s skill and fitness levels. Throughout the day, expert coaches and trainers will be available to instruct athletes on how to improve their performance and skills. Events are open to all high school players, but are geared towards freshmen, sophomores, and juniors.

Athletes are tested in the 40 –yard dash, shuttle run, vertical jump, 3-cone drill, and broad jump. Results will be sent through email after the event. Athletes can also stop by the NCSA tent at any time to learn how they can leverage their combine statistics and experience to gain interest from college coaches. Athletes should be dressed in athletic apparel, and cleats (no track cleats are allowed).  An adidas shirt and Gatorade hydration will be provided.

The top performers at the Rivals Adizero Combine on April 21st  could get an opportunity to participate in the Rivals 3 Stripe Camp the following day.

Players attending Rivals 3 Stripe Camps, which are considered the premier events in the country, receive instruction from top former NFL and college players and coaches then compete one-on-one.

Players who have attended Rivals camps include the Who’s Who in the football world – from current NFL players Jalen Ramsey, DeShaun Watson and Adoree Jackson to soon-to-be drafted UCLA quarterback Josh Rosen, Heisman Trophy winner Lamar Jackson, Penn State running back Saquon Barkley and Minkah Fitzpatrick of Alabama.
